What Does a Comfortable Retirement Look Like?

A "comfortable" retirement means different things to different people. For some, it's the ability to travel regularly and enjoy dining out, while for others it may simply mean maintaining their current lifestyle without financial stress. When it comes to Retirement Planning Newcastle, it's important to define your personal goals early. Factors such as housing, healthcare, lifestyle choices, and family support all play a role in determining your ideal retirement income.

Why Superannuation Plays a Crucial Role

Your superannuation is likely to be one of your largest assets in retirement. Making consistent contributions and reviewing your fund regularly can significantly impact your final balance. For those focused on Retirement Planning in Newcastle, understanding how to optimise your super - through strategies like salary sacrificing or consolidating accounts - can make a meaningful difference over time.
